Assets of ex-Minister Golam Dastagir Gazi seized

The Criminal Investigation Department (CID) has seized assets worth approximately Tk 400 crore belonging to former Textiles and Jute Minister and ex-MP of Narayanganj-1 (Rupganj), Golam Dastagir Gazi, over allegations of fraud, forgery, hundi operations, under- and over-invoicing, and organised financial crimes.

CID’s Special Superintendent of Police (Media), Md. Jasim Uddin Khan, confirmed the development in a press release on Wednesday.

According to CID, Gazi acquired 4,879.92 decimals of land in the Khadun area of Rupganj between 2015 and 2018 using 69 land deeds. Although the documented value of these properties is around Tk 16.52 crore, the actual market value is estimated to be Tk 400 crore. The land houses the Gazi Tyre factory and other infrastructures.

Due to the lack of valid documentation on the source of these assets, CID’s Financial Crime Unit launched an investigation. 

Following court approval on 8 July, the Senior Special Judge’s Court in Dhaka ordered the property to be seized.
